! 2: The total number of sheets in course can be tremendous, since it is
! 3: the number of students times the number of assessments. LON-CAPA
! 4: caches these sheets and only selectively invalidates those cache
! 5: copies if potentially relevant data changes. \textbf{Completely
! 6: Recalc} forces LON-CAPA to invalidate all cache copies.
! 7: \index{Completely Recalc}
! 8:
! 9: For instance, this is necessary to get the most up-to-date
! 10: calculations if the sheet itself contains direct access to the system
! 11: clock (making it ``out-of-date'' the moment it is calculated), or if
! 12: an assessment is edited in a way that would retroactively change
! 13: grading. The automatic spreadsheet devalidation catches student
! 14: submissions, \textbf{PAR}a\textbf{M}eter changes, and spreadsheet
! 15: changes, but not re-publication of a problem resource. \label{Spreadsheet_Max_Depth_Exceeded}
! 16: The ``Maximum Calculation Depth Exceeded''\index{Maximum Calculation
! 17: Depth Exceeded error} error can occur when you reference other cells in
! 18: calculations. For example, if you have:
! 19:
! 20: \texttt{G0 = Some\_complicated\_expression\\
! 21: X0 = G0>2?1:0}
! 22:
! 23: Try replacing \texttt{X0}'s contents with \texttt{[
! 24: (Some\_complicated\_expression) > 2]?1:0}. In other words, replace the
! 25: reference to \texttt{G0} with the actual contents of \texttt{G0}. That
! 26: might fix your error by removing one level of indirection that
! 27: LON-CAPA must process in order to compute the result.
